Port Nan Gael Campsite

Port Nan Gael, Pennyghael, Isle of Mull

Onsite

Description

Port Nan Gael Campsite offers a modern, contactless camping experience in one of the most beautiful locations on the west coast of Scotland. Whether you’re arriving with a tourer, pitching a tent or choosing to glamp, this peaceful coastal site is the perfect place to escape and unwind. Just steps from the shore, guests can enjoy sea swimming, stargazing, or simply relaxing while surrounded by breathtaking views.

For tourers, the site welcomes campervans, caravans and rooftop tents, with pitch numbers selectable at the time of booking. Each hardstanding pitch measures 6x6 metres and offers both sea and mountain views. Tent campers can set up in the grass camping field, where there’s space for traditional tents, tipis and bell tents. Each tent pitch also includes a parking space in the nearby car park, helping to preserve the grassy areas. Like the touring pitches, all camping guests enjoy the same generous 6x6 metre area and uninterrupted views of the coast and hills.

Every guest at Port Nan Gael Campsite benefits from sea and mountain views, access to excellent facilities and free Wi-Fi throughout. The site itself sits on a raised shingle beach facing west, making it one of the best spots on the island to watch the sunset. Facilities include toilet and shower blocks, an accessible and family shower room, hook-ups with up to 16-amp electrical supply, recycling and waste points, washing and drying facilities and a chemical waste disposal area. There are also fresh water standpipes, a pot wash station and designated areas for dogs, bikes and boots to be cleaned. A playpark and private access to the neighbouring pub and restaurant add to the convenience and enjoyment of your stay.

For those seeking a little extra comfort, our glamping pods offer a cosy and fully furnished stay, ideal for families or travellers looking for adventure with a touch of luxury. Each pod is designed for up to two adults and two children (kids stay for free). Every pod includes sea and mountain views, a double bed with linens and towels, a sofa lounge area, an en-suite shower room, heated towel rails, USB charging points and a kitchenette with a fridge, microwave and toaster. Guests also enjoy high-speed Wi-Fi via an individual pod router and outdoor furniture with a firepit is provided for evenings under the stars. Optional extras include linen for the bunk beds or the option to bring pets. There are two accessible pods with parking.

The site’s newest accommodation option, the Hideouts, are hand-built by local craftsmen using sustainable materials to blend seamlessly with the surrounding landscape. Each Hideout offers sea and mountain views, a comfortable double bed with fresh linens and towels, USB points, a tea tray with kettle and fridge and access to shared bathroom facilities. Outdoor seating and a firepit are also provided and free Wi-Fi is available throughout.

Onsite we also have a dog run and a washing station for dogs, bikes and boots.

Just a short walk from the campsite, The Inn at Port Nan Gael offers a welcoming space to enjoy hearty meals made from the finest local produce, alongside a selection of drinks in a relaxed setting. Our licensed shop provides a variety of essentials and local products, including takeaway hot drinks, meats, fish, cheese, fresh produce and organic foods. Guests will also find household supplies, toiletries, cleaning products, island gifts and a range of alcoholic beverages. There’s even a self-service laundry for added convenience.

For those looking for traditional accommodation, The Inn also features seven unique en-suite guest rooms, providing the same warm hospitality and stunning views that make Port Nan Gael such a special place to stay.
